    Dying Pine

    I need to color pine window casings and door jambs to a shade more compatible with red oak trim. My plan for the oak is to leave it natural and finish it and the colored pine with a waterlox finish (original finish sealer). My thoughts for the pine are a garnet (not enough red?) shellac tinted with a bit of liquid transtint in a reddish brown or blending several dyes together to get that pinkish red color of the oak and then a shellac sealer in amber or garnet. Anybody have any experience with color matching these two woods?

    I figured I'd ask for a starting point before I go mixing trial batches for scrap tests.

    You might check at your local library and look at the Oct (I think) issue of Fine Woodworking. It had a good article on dying pine. Pine is tough to dye and not make it look splotchy.
